19 young people and the young at heart, with and without disabilities, act, dance, and sing together based on the film "Der Schuh des Manitu" by Michael Bully Herbig.



The performers enter the Wild West, in the middle of the 18th century. At the center are the two friends Abahachi and Ranger, as well as music and love. During their adventure to obtain the treasure map, the friends also encounter the gangster gang from Santa Maria. Will they succeed?



For over a year and a half, the inclusive theater group "Includo" worked together with the performers to create the theater adaptation of the film. "Includo" has existed since 2015; the group is part of the inclusion association "SMILE," which has been around for 22 years and was founded by parents with children with and without disabilities.



"Der Schuh des Manitu" is already the fourth play of the theater group.
